[PATCH 41/53] acpi: x86: set enabled when composing _MAT entries


From: Igor Mammedov
Subject: [PATCH 41/53] acpi: x86: set enabled when composing _MAT entries
Date: Fri, 25 Jun 2021 05:18:06 -0400

Instead of composing disabled _MAT entry and then later on
patching it to enabled for hotpluggbale CPUs in DSDT,
set it to enabled at the time _MAT entry is built.

It will allow to drop usage of packed structures in
following patches when build_madt() is switched to use
build_append_int_noprefix() API.
